Salesforce Flows – 30 Features Introduced in Winter ’23 Release

Salesforce Flows Winter '23 Features

Flows is the present and future of Automation in Salesforce and continues to take more and more Centre stage. Every Salesforce release contains tens of enhancements to Flows. In Winter ’23 Release of Salesforce, we could find about 30 enhancements related to Salesforce Flows.

And here is our top pick from these enhancements:

  1. Test One, Two, Three, Flow (Generally Available)
  2. Select Multiple Records from a Table in a Flow Screen (Beta)
  3. Use Record-Triggered Flows to Update Related Records
  4. Use In and Not In Operators in Flows to Find Related Records
  5. Launch Screen Flows With Lightning Web Components
  6. Control Flow Screen Visibility Based on Record Field Values
  7. Filter Your Picklists By Record Type in Flow Screens
  8. Select Multiple Records in the Lookup Flow Screen Component
  9. Block New Workflow Rule Creation
